SolarEdge Antenna Enet Range Extender – SE-ANT-ENET-HB-01
External Energy Net antenna for the SolarEdge Home Inline Meter.
Moves the antenna point to a favourable location (e.g. outside a metal meter box)
so that the wireless connection to the inverter becomes stronger and more stable.
Note: this is only the antenna for the inline meter (no Wi-Fi antenna, no separate energy meter).

Compatibility
- SolarEdge Home Inline Meter (1- or 3-phase) with Energy Net.
- SetApp inverters supporting Energy Net in residential applications.
- Not compatible as a Wi-Fi antenna and not a replacement for the inline meter itself.
Installation tips
- Placement – outside or above metal enclosures, as clear as possible of large steel surfaces.
- Orientation – antenna vertical for optimum field strength.
- Cable routing – route the antenna cable without sharp bends; secure with clips.
- Commissioning – after installation, check link quality via SetApp/monitoring.
Technical data (brief)
| Wireless platform | SolarEdge Energy Net |
| Frequency band (EU) | 863-870 MHz |
| Connector | RP-SMA |
| Mounting | Wall mounting with bracket (range extender kit) |
| MPN | SE-ANT-ENET-HB-01 |
